General Information about Science Blue

The hexadecimal color code #0952DD represents a shade of blue, often referred to as 'Science Blue'. It is composed of 3.53% red, 32.16% green, and 86.67% blue. In the RGB (red, green, blue) color model, it has values of R:9, G:82, B:221. In the CMYK (cyan, magenta, yellow, black) color model, its composition is 96% cyan, 63% magenta, 0% yellow, and 14% black. The hue angle is 221.1 degrees, saturation is 92.7%, and lightness is 45.1%. Science Blue is typically associated with trust, intelligence, and stability, often used to convey a sense of professionalism and calmness. This color is a part of the broader blue family, known for its association with the sky and the sea.

The color #0952DD, also known as Science Blue, presents some accessibility challenges, particularly in text-based applications. Its relatively low luminance (brightness) results in a weak contrast ratio against standard white backgrounds. This can make text difficult to read for individuals with visual impairments or those viewing content on screens with poor display quality. To enhance accessibility, it's recommended to pair Science Blue with lighter background colors like white (#FFFFFF) or very light grays. A cont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is advised for normal-sized text and 3:1 for large text, as per WCAG guidelines. Consider using a color contrast checker tool to ensure compliance. When used for interactive elements, such as buttons or links, sufficient visual cues beyond just color should be provided to ensure usability for all users. Avoid using Science Blue for critical information or actions without appropriate contrast.
